Output aa66c3d9a599762121e022e7fba5e5a27ecbd902487620fbf24a63af814b2b45:0

value
1676521
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1daf0e9eb071691a667a123d39b1f0ca6677e419 OP_EQUAL
address
34PyEHf5T2t7vvsGJrCNdySAkhADqUrS2a
transaction
aa66c3d9a599762121e022e7fba5e5a27ecbd902487620fbf24a63af814b2b45
spent
true